Brown Hotels: Israel Canada Sets Target of 3,000 Rooms in Greece by 2030

The Greek hotel market is becoming the focal point of an ambitious investment plan by a major international player. Israel Canada Hotels, the rapidly expanding hospitality arm of the leading Israeli real estate group Israel Canada, is dynamically growing its presence in Greece with the aim of doubling the number of rooms it manages over the next five years, reaching a total of 3,000. The plan is based on the acquisition of Brown Hotels as well as new projects, renovations and digital investments that enhance guest experience.

Founded in 2019, Israel Canada Hotels has already established itself as one of the most recognizable hotel groups in Europe and Israel, with 36 operating hotels. The company seeks to combine dynamic development with properties that stand out for their character, high-quality design and authentic local identity, creating destinations that elevate lifestyle and boutique hospitality standards, as Reuven Elkes, CEO of Israel Canada Hotels, noted during a meeting with journalists in Athens.

The Investment Plan in Greece

According to the investment program, the company is proceeding with a combination of expansion of existing hotels and new developments. Play Theatrou in Athens will double its capacity to 100 rooms by September 2026, adding a rooftop pool, spa, gym and a fine-dining restaurant. In early 2027, the five-star Brown Lycourgou with 40 rooms is expected to open, followed by Isla Brown in the Syngrou area. At the same time, Villa Brown Ermou will expand, increasing its room count from 16 to 51. Beyond Athens, the company is investing in a new property in Evia, strengthening its presence on the island.

By 2027, Israel Canada Hotels will have a total of 1,500 rooms in Greece, while its strategic interest for expansion includes destinations such as Thessaloniki, Rhodes, Corfu and Crete. The company’s strategy combines acquisition, leasing and hotel management, ensuring quality and brand character while also providing expertise to owners seeking development.

The Acquisition of Brown Hotels

The acquisition of Brown Hotels in April 2025 brought to Israel Canada Hotels significant four- and five-star properties in Greece and Cyprus, such as Villa Brown Ermou, Brown Acropol, Brown Beach Chalkida, Isla Brown Corinthia and Paphos Hills. Brown Hotels now operates as the flagship brand, maintaining its philosophy while integrating its hotels into collections such as Brown Urban Collection, Brown Boutique, Brown Beach & Resorts, Play by Brown, Brown Nature and the new Ultra Luxury Collection.

As Leon Avigad, founder of Brown Hotels, noted, “Brown is now an established brand in Europe, we manage hotels in seven countries and are exploring new markets, something that demonstrates trust in management and in the leadership of CEO Spyros Ioannou.”

The acquisition of Brown Hotels marks the entry of a strong international player into the Greek market without altering the brand’s identity.
